    Visual acuity test

    Visual acuity is the sharpness or clearness of your vision at a particular range. It is typically measured using an eye chart. Many people are familiar with the Snellen eye chart, which includes rows of letters of decreasing sizes and is seen from 20 feet away. The test is finished when you can no longer check out the tiniest letter on the chart. Other tests consist of the Random E, in which an uppercase E changes size and direction (up, down, left, right). Variables such as pupil size, background adaptation luminance, duration of presentation, and interaction effects from nearby visual shapes can impact the result of the visual skill test

    In the past, many people utilized to believe that 20/20 vision meant best vision. Nevertheless, this is not real, and most people do not have 20/20 vision naturally. In reality, only about 35% of adults have natural 20/20 vision. An individual with bad vision might require corrective lenses, such as glasses or contact lenses, to see plainly.

    There are lots of other things that add to a person's vision, including contrast level of sensitivity, color, depth understanding, and visual field. A visual skill test determines only one element of an individual's vision, however it is an important sign of how well you can drive.

    There are 2 primary types of visual field tests: fixed and kinetic. Fixed tests are done utilizing an instrument called a perimetry, which displays a pattern of lights in a grid that you look into. Each light has a specific area on the screen, and you press a button when you see it. The medical professional then checks the level of sensitivity of each place in your visual field. The results can be compared to the outcomes of other individuals of your age and provide important information about your vision.

    A kinetic field of view test is comparable to the fixed perimetry test however uses moving patterns rather of strobe lights. This can be harder to do, but it offers a more complete photo of your vision. A kinetic test is often used in combination with the Amsler grid, which is developed to spot age-related issues with your visual field.
